The Cytologist II performs specialized tasks involving screening slides of clinical specimens to detect evidence of cancer or other pathological conditions. This role requires evaluating specimen preparation quality using knowledge of various preparation and staining methods in the laboratory.
Candidates must possess a thorough knowledge of normal cell morphology and cellular changes associated with various physiological and pathological states, including treatment effects. A Bachelor's Degree in Cytotechnology or Science is required, along with three years of clinical laboratory experience and a Certified Cytotechnologist license.
